Output 73a99aa877783c2631985cf5915cd2bf5676914e7c804dfa761a79f271a18cbb:0

value
39499347592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 778a1256b9f10ca2ac3c4fd6daa0235496a2e38d OP_EQUAL
address
3Cb5jkrrQGkbXNtm5kxTj4TjtyirvHrj6Q
transaction
73a99aa877783c2631985cf5915cd2bf5676914e7c804dfa761a79f271a18cbb
spent
true